为什么我学不懂编程
-
学习编程对于每个人来说都可能有不同的难点,下面我将从几个常见的原因解释为什么有些人可能会觉得学不懂编程。
首先,编程是一门需要逻辑思维能力的学科。对于一些不擅长逻辑思考和解决问题的人来说,学习编程可能会比较困难。编程需要将复杂问题分解为更小、更具体的步骤,并按照一定的顺序组合这些步骤。如果你在逻辑思维方面遇到困难,那么学习编程可能会让你感到困惑。
其次,编程需要良好的数学基础。尽管并不是所有的编程都需要高深的数学知识,但是在解决一些复杂的问题时,数学常常是不可或缺的工具。如果你数学基础较差,可能会在编程过程中感到吃力。然而,可以通过不断学习和练习来提升你的数学技能,以更好地理解和应用编程中的数学概念。
另外,学习编程需要耐心和持续的努力。编程是一个反复试错的过程,经常需要花费很多时间和精力来修复错误和调试代码。如果你对于错误处理和Debugging的过程没有足够的耐心,可能会导致学习过程中的挫败感。
此外,学习编程还要求不断保持学习的状态。编程语言和工具的更新速度非常快,新的开发框架和技术不断涌现。如果你没有耐心学习新的知识并跟上最新的发展,你可能会感觉自己学习不了编程。
最后,学习编程还需要创造力和解决问题的能力。有时候,在解决编程问题时需要一些创造力和灵活性。如果你缺乏这种能力可能会在学习编程时感到困难。
总之,学习编程是一项需要经验和大量实践的技能。要克服学不懂编程的困扰,你可以通过更系统地学习编程相关的知识和技术、参与编程项目和不断充实自己的实践经验来提高自己的编程能力。
1年前 -
学习编程对很多人来说确实是一个挑战,可能有多种原因导致你学不懂编程。下面是可能的原因以及对应的解决办法。
- 缺乏基础知识:如果你没有学过编程或计算机科学的基本知识,那么学习编程可能会变得困难。建议你从基础开始学习,理解计算机基本原理和算法,掌握编程的基本概念和术语。
解决办法:找一些适合初学者的编程教材、在线课程或教学视频来学习。可以选择一门流行的编程语言,如Python或JavaScript,它们都有很多专门为初学者设计的学习资源。此外,参加编程训练营或加入一个编程学习社区也可以帮助你获得更多的学习资源和支持。
- 缺乏实践经验:理论知识是学习编程的基础,但实践经验同样重要。如果你只是看书或听课,却没有实际动手编写代码,那么难以真正掌握编程技能。
解决办法:尝试解决一些简单的编程问题或编写小型的项目,将理论知识应用到实践中。不要害怕犯错误,通过不断实践和调试,你将逐渐提高自己的编程能力。
- 缺乏耐心和坚持性:学习编程需要时间和耐心。有时候你可能会遇到困难或不理解的概念,但不要轻易放弃。坚持下去,通过不断练习和学习,你会逐渐理解和掌握编程的技能。
解决办法:设定合理的学习目标和时间表,每天保持一定的学习时间,坚持不懈地练习。寻找学习编程的动力和乐趣,这样你会更容易坚持下去。
- 缺乏合适的学习方法和资源:每个人的学习方式和习惯不同,有些人可能更适合通过视频教程学习,有些人则更喜欢通过阅读书籍学习。如果你使用的学习资源不适合你的学习方式,学习效果可能会受到影响。
解决办法:尝试不同的学习方法和资源,找到最适合你的方式。可以尝试在线课程、教学视频、编程教材、编程游戏等多种学习资源,选择那些能够激发你兴趣和提高学习效果的方式。
- 缺乏交流和合作机会:编程是一项社交性很强的技能,与其他人交流和合作可以帮助你更好地理解和学习编程。
解决办法:加入编程学习社区或论坛,与其他学习者交流和分享经验。参加编程比赛或合作编写项目也是一个很好的学习机会。通过与他人的交流和合作,你可以学习到不同的观点和方法,提高自己的编程技能。
总之,学习编程需要时间、耐心和实践经验。通过良好的学习方法、合适的学习资源和多方面的学习机会,你可以突破困难,逐渐掌握编程技能。记住,不要轻易放弃,坚持下去,你一定能够学会编程。
1年前 -
学习编程可能是一个具有挑战性的过程,特别是对于初学者来说。以下是一些常见的原因,可能导致你学不懂编程:
- 缺乏兴趣或动机:学习编程需要花费大量的时间和精力来理解和应用各种概念和技术。如果你没有对编程充满热情或者缺乏动机,很可能会觉得学习困难。
解决方法:试着找到编程中的应用场景或项目,这样可以使学习过程更加有趣和有动力。此外,与其他有相同兴趣的人一起学习和分享经验,可以增加学习的乐趣和动力。
- 学习方法不正确:学习编程需要有效的学习方法和技巧。如果你使用了不适合自己的学习方法,可能会导致学习困难和理解困难。
解决方法:尝试使用不同的学习资源和方法来学习编程,如教学视频、在线教程、编程书籍等。找到适合自己的学习方法,能够更好地理解和掌握编程概念和技术。
- 缺乏系统性学习:编程的学习应该是一个系统性的过程,需要从基础开始逐步深入学习。如果你在学习中跳过了基础知识或者没有系统地学习,可能会导致对编程的整体理解不够充分。
解决方法:建立一个系统的学习计划,从基础知识开始学习,逐步深入。可以参考学习路线图或者专门的学习教程来规划学习进度。
- 缺乏实践经验:编程是一个实践性的学科,通过实际应用来巩固和加深对编程的理解。如果你只是纸上谈兵,没有实际动手写代码,可能会导致学习困难。
解决方法:参与实际的编程项目或者练习,通过实践来加深对编程概念和技术的理解。可以尝试解决一些小的编程问题或者参与开源项目,从中学习和实践。
- 缺乏坚持和耐心:学习编程是一个需要持续努力和坚持的过程。如果你只是学习了一段时间就放弃或者没有耐心面对学习过程中的困难和挑战,很可能会导致学习困难。
解决方法:保持坚持和耐心,相信自己可以学会编程。学习过程中遇到困难不要轻易放弃,可以尝试寻求帮助或者寻找其他解决方法。
总结来说,学习编程需要兴趣、正确的学习方法、系统的学习计划、实践经验和坚持耐心等因素的支持。如果你遇到学习困难,可以回顾自己的学习方法和计划,尝试做出调整,找到适合自己的学习方式,相信自己并坚持下去,相信你一定能够学会编程。
1年前